What is a XLS file?

XLS is the proprietary spreadsheet format used by Microsoft Excel prior to the introduction of XLSX in 2007. It uses a binary file structure and supports formulas, charts, macros, and formatting.

XLS files remain widely compatible and are still used in many organizations. However, XLSX offers better performance and security.

Key facts about XLS

  • Full name: Microsoft Excel Binary File Format
  • Extension: .xls
  • MIME type: application/vnd.ms-excel
  • Developed by: Microsoft
  • Initial release: 1987

What is a JPEG file?

JPEG is one of the most widely used image formats in the world. The name comes from the Joint Photographic Experts Group, which developed the standard in the early 1990s. JPEG files use lossy compression to reduce file size while maintaining acceptable image quality.

They are ideal for photos and web use but not for images that need frequent editing or high precision, as repeated saves degrade quality.

Key facts about JPEG

  • Full name: Joint Photographic Experts Group
  • Extension: .jpeg
  • MIME type: image/jpeg
  • Developed by: JPEG Group
  • Initial release: 1992
